Vehicle Summary

The 2016 Dodge Challenger SRT Hellcat is a powerful coupe featuring a 6.2-liter V8 engine with a supercharger, delivering impressive performance. Manufactured by FCA Canada Inc. in Brampton, Ontario, this rear-wheel-drive vehicle offers a thrilling driving experience. With its classic two-door design and advanced safety features such as front and side airbags, it's a striking choice for car enthusiasts.

Known Issues for This Vehicle

Oil consumption

V8 engines, especially those that are supercharged, can consume more oil due to the increased stress and higher RPM.

Supercharger issues

Superchargers can develop problems such as bearing wear, belt issues, or internal component failures.

Cooling system failures

The high-performance nature of the engine can lead to overheating if the cooling system is not properly maintained.

Ignition coil failures

V8 engines can experience ignition coil failures, leading to misfires and rough running.

Timing chain issues

Over time, timing chains can stretch or wear, leading to poor engine performance or even failure.

Fuel injector problems

Supercharged engines can have issues with fuel injectors becoming clogged or failing, leading to poor fuel delivery.

Engine knocking

High-performance engines may experience knocking due to improper fuel octane levels or internal wear.

Exhaust manifold cracks

The high temperatures generated by supercharged engines can lead to cracking of the exhaust manifold.

Oil leaks

Gaskets and seals can wear out over time, causing oil leaks.

Spark plug wear

High-performance engines tend to wear out spark plugs faster due to increased combustion pressures.
